Output 8c06600a6839bda7b407af17b91f6034dbcbc6d4ecf958bd2b2f88e83d0ddfcb:0

value
181634
script pubkey
OP_0 OP_PUSHBYTES_20 c84bf4eddc1261a4af2da96d8b3379ecfb3e89f5
address
bc1qep9lfmwuzfs6fted49kckvmeananaz04v54c62
transaction
8c06600a6839bda7b407af17b91f6034dbcbc6d4ecf958bd2b2f88e83d0ddfcb
confirmations
43129
spent
true